Thomas L. Noakes
Thomas Lee Noakes, 62, of Fredericksburg died Saturday, Sept. 17, 2005, at Mary Washington Hospital.
Mr. Noakes received his associate's degree from Ferrum College, his bachelor's degree from Emory & Henry College and his master's degree from the University of Virginia. Mr. Noakes worked in the Caroline County school system for 25 years as a teacher and an assistant principal. He also was employed in the Spotsylvania County school system as principal at Courtland High School, and he had retired from the School Board office.
Mr. Noakes was preceded in death by his wife, Beverly G. Noakes; his parents, Carroll and Sybil Noakes; and a brother, Douglas Noakes. He is survived by to sons, Eric Noakes of Stafford County and Trever Noakes of Fredericksburg; a daugher, Kirsten Noakes of Brookneal; a brother, Richard Noakes of Spotsylvania; and two grandchildren, Cullen and Landon Noakes.
Services for Mr. Noakes will be conducted at 11 a.m. Thursday, Sept. 22, at Mullins & Thompson Funeral Service, Fredericksburg Chapel. The family will receive friends Wednesday, Sept. 21, from 7 to 9 p.m. at the funeral home. Interment will be in White Family Cemetery, Charlotte County, Friday, Sept. 23, at 11 a.m.
